Smucker Company (SJM) recently traded at $100.55, reflecting a 2.42% decline amid broader market headwinds. Trading volumes have been above average in recent sessions, suggesting elevated investor attention as the stock tests levels near its support at $95.52. The price action appears tied to sector-wide rotation out of consumer staples, as rising interest rate expectations prompt a shift toward growth-oriented names. SJM’s positioning within the packaged food industry has also faced pressure from persistent input cost inflation and cautious consumer spending patterns, which may weigh near-term margins. Meanwhile, the stock remains well below its resistance level of $105.58, a zone that has capped upside attempts in recent weeks. Relative to peers, SJM’s defensive characteristics—such as its diversified brand portfolio and stable dividend history—continue to attract income-focused investors, though the current price action suggests a wait-and-see stance. Market participants are likely monitoring upcoming seasonal demand trends and cost management initiatives as key drivers for the stock’s trajectory. Overall, SJM’s recent underperformance appears driven by a combination of sector rotation, cost pressures, and cautious volume patterns, with near-term direction hinging on broader economic signals and company-specific developments. Smucker Company (SJM) are currently trading near the midpoint of their recent range, with the stock hovering around $100.55. The price action suggests a consolidation phase following earlier volatility, as the stock has found a floor near the established support level of $95.52. This zone has held firm on multiple tests in recent weeks, indicating that buyers are willing to step in at that price point. On the upside, resistance is clearly defined at $105.58, a level that has capped rallies and could require a catalyst to break. From a trend perspective, SJM appears to be forming a potential base pattern, with the stock oscillating between support and resistance. The moving averages, notably the 50-day and 200-day, are in a general range that suggests a bearish crossover may have occurred recently, but the price is attempting to stabilize. Volume has been moderate, lacking the conviction of a breakout or breakdown. Momentum indicators, such as the Relative Strength Index (RSI), are in the neutral zone, neither oversold nor overbought, reflecting the lack of directional bias. A close above the $105.58 resistance would likely signal a shift in near-term momentum, while a break below the $95.52 support could invite further downside. Looking ahead, Smucker’s performance may be influenced by several key factors. Ongoing inflationary pressures on coffee and pet food ingredients could continue to compress margins, while shifts in at-home eating habits might affect demand for its core spreads and baked goods. Additionally, the company’s recent portfolio adjustments, including divestitures and brand investments, could begin to reshape its earnings trajectory. Any updates on cost-saving initiatives or debt reduction efforts would likely be closely watched by the market. Overall, the stock appears to be at a crossroads.
